999精品在线视频,手机成人午夜在线视频,久久不卡国产精品无码,中日无码在线观看,成人av手机在线观看,日韩精品亚洲一区中文字幕,亚洲av无码人妻,四虎国产在线观看 ?

基于HTML5的電子書效果制作

2017-09-11 16:37:51樓建忠
魅力中國 2017年35期

樓建忠

摘要: 隨著社會與經濟的高速發展,手機已經成為了人們生活和工作中一件必不可少的工具。移動端的電子書應運而生,本文主要以,電子書的形式來展示多種現在主流的頁面翻頁效果,并使用HTML5標準規范,實現移動端網頁內容切換的效果。

關鍵詞:HTML5;翻頁效果;移動端

引言

電子書以Dreamweaver 作為編譯制作軟件進行設計與制作,以jQuery, Modernizr和turn庫作為主要框架、JavaScript程序、 Html5 標記語言,并使用HTML5標準規范,實現移動端網頁內容翻頁效果,方便在手機上瀏覽。

一、電子書風格

電子書采用黃褐色的冷色調,突出一種孤獨與冷靜之感,讓人更加容易感受作者的心境,與書的思想。電子書主體高度也就是里面內容的圖片高度為640px,寬度為100%比例,主體設置為自適應。

二、JavaScript 庫的使用

為了方便設計我們首先要做的就是引入相關的庫,首先引入的是jQuery庫,它是一個快速、簡潔的JavaScript框架,然后引入Modernizr 庫,它是一個用來檢測瀏覽器功能支持情況的 JavaScript 庫。通過這個庫我們可以檢測不同的瀏覽器對于HTML5特性的支持情況。相關代碼如下:

三、手機檢測與自適應

考慮到手機平臺和瀏覽器的多樣性,要能區分出是安卓手機還是蘋果手機,并做出不同的處理,我們可以在網頁頭中加入以下代碼

然后在加載函數中實現手機檢測與自適應,代碼如下:

window.onload = function () {

//alert($(window).height());

var u = navigator.userAgent;

if (u.indexOf('Android') > -1 || u.indexOf('Linux') > -1) {//安卓手機

} else if (u.indexOf('iPhone') > -1) {//蘋果手機

//屏蔽ios下上下彈性

$(window).on('scroll.elasticity', function (e) {

e.preventDefault();

}).on('touchmove.elasticity', function (e) {

e.preventDefault();

});

} else if (u.indexOf('Windows Phone') > -1) {//winphone手機

}

四、翻書效果的實現

仿真翻書效果,盡可能達到平時我們在翻紙質書時翻書效果,極大的模擬我們平常各種翻書情景,使我們在閱讀電子書時給我們一種身臨其境的感覺,也能有效的避免在閱讀時給人一種生硬的感覺,更加符合用戶的體驗需求翻頁效果的實現。我們可以引入一個很流行的js庫叫做Turn.js,它可以大加快我們的制作效率,要使用turn.js來實現翻頁效果,首先要做的是配置turn.js,告訴turn.js頁面的寬、高和頁數等信息。首先,在網頁body主體中添加以下標簽

然后,配置電子書的寬高為屏幕寬高

var w = $(window).width();

var h = $(window).height();

$('.flipboox').width(w).height(h);

當網頁大小變化時同樣改變電子書大小

$(window).resize(function () {

w = $(window).width();

h = $(window).height();

$('.flipboox').width(w).height(h);endprint

});

最終實現翻頁效果代碼如下:

$('.flipbook').turn({

width: w, // Width

height: h, // Height

elevation: ,

display: 'single',

gradients: true,

autoCenter: true,

when: {

turning: function (e, page, view) {

if (page == ) {

$(".btnImg").css("display", "none");

$(".mark").css("display", "block");

} else {

$(".btnImg").css("display", "block");

$(".mark").css("display", "none");}

if (page == 41) {

$(".nextPage").css("display", "none");} else {

$(".nextPage").css("display", "block");

}},

}})}

yepnope({

test: Modernizr.csstransforms,

yep: ['js/turn.js'],

complete: loadApp

});};

至此電子書就完成了,最終效果發下:

結束語

使用Html5進行電子書制作的關鍵在于靈活使用流行的js庫,使用得當可以輕易實現各種華麗的功能。

參考文獻:

[1]于海娟. 論H5在新媒體中的應用[J]. 新聞論壇,2016,(04):86-87

[2]陳婉凌. HTML5+CSS3+jQuery Mobile輕松構造APP與移動網站[D]. 清華大學出版社.2015.01endprint

主站蜘蛛池模板: 日韩精品一区二区三区swag| 国产精品久久久久久久久| 97在线碰| 伊人久久综在合线亚洲2019| jizz国产视频| 尤物在线观看乱码| 欧美日本在线| 在线欧美日韩国产| 亚洲综合二区| 久久国语对白| 99视频在线精品免费观看6| 国产欧美高清| 情侣午夜国产在线一区无码| 在线精品自拍| 国产日韩欧美一区二区三区在线 | 麻豆AV网站免费进入| 亚洲最大福利视频网| 激情乱人伦| 三上悠亚一区二区| 无码AV高清毛片中国一级毛片| 日本欧美一二三区色视频| 国产亚洲精品97在线观看| a级毛片免费在线观看| 成色7777精品在线| 日韩视频精品在线| 波多野结衣一区二区三区四区视频| 国产拍在线| 男女猛烈无遮挡午夜视频| 国产精品夜夜嗨视频免费视频| 亚洲欧美综合另类图片小说区| 一本大道无码高清| 国产精品尤物铁牛tv| 欧美日本在线| 免费在线国产一区二区三区精品| 欧美成人午夜视频免看| 88av在线看| 老司机久久99久久精品播放| 久久中文字幕不卡一二区| 久久免费视频播放| 亚洲无码高清免费视频亚洲| 成人一区专区在线观看| 乱人伦视频中文字幕在线| 99久久性生片| 成人毛片免费在线观看| 国产成人91精品免费网址在线| 午夜不卡福利| 欧美亚洲中文精品三区| 国产福利免费视频| 强乱中文字幕在线播放不卡| 亚洲成年人片| 最新国产网站| 中文字幕在线看| 黄色成年视频| 中文字幕精品一区二区三区视频| 亚洲国产91人成在线| 日本人真淫视频一区二区三区| 欧美成人国产| 看你懂的巨臀中文字幕一区二区 | 91视频青青草| 日韩欧美中文字幕在线韩免费| 99热这里只有免费国产精品| 国产在线观看第二页| 伊人天堂网| 毛片网站在线播放| 久热这里只有精品6| 日韩av无码DVD| 天天综合天天综合| 亚洲无码不卡网| 亚洲中文无码h在线观看| 国产综合另类小说色区色噜噜| 欧美在线视频不卡第一页| 亚洲一区二区三区中文字幕5566| 欧美人与性动交a欧美精品| 国产男女XX00免费观看| 色网在线视频| 成人蜜桃网| 在线观看亚洲人成网站| 一区二区偷拍美女撒尿视频| 熟妇无码人妻| 成年A级毛片| 久久精品波多野结衣| 亚洲免费三区|